#23595e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#23595e is composed of 13.7% red, 34.9%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.8% cyan, 5.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 63.1% black. It has a hue angle of 185.1 degrees, a saturation of 45.7% and a lightness of 25.3%. #23595e color hex could be obtained by blending #46b2bc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#23595e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030808 is the darkest color, while #f9fc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#23595e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3c4445 is the less saturated color, while #007681 is the most saturated one.
